Somerset wicketkeeper-batter Rew struck 110 from 107 balls and shared a game-defining 135-run stand with Caleb Falconer, in the Young Lions’ 277 for seven. James Minto had the final say when Peake was caught at point by Sebatian Morgan to bowl Australia out for 250 with 15 balls to spare. Somerset wicketkeeper-batter Rew showcased his class by scoring all around the wicket as his ability to keep the scoreboard ticking over with Falconer, who added 40, was critical in setting up a healthy total. Rew struck 14 boundaries and a six as he reached his century from 97 balls. “That was a great game of cricket and one that reflects the tournament so far.
